Check if REO ring is near full at the end of dp_rx_process. In case the
ring is near full, reap the packets in the ring (and replenish, send to
upper layer) until the quota allows. Ignore the HIF yield time
limit in such cases.
This change is needed to prevent back pressure from the REO ring(in case
it gets full). Backpressure from REO ring (to LMAC) may lead to a
watchdog and eventually a FW crash. Hence, avoid such a scenario by
reaping as many packets as the 'quota' allows when the REO ring is in
aforementioned condition.
A sid-effect of this change would be that at times the RX softirq may run
longer (till the quota limit) than the configured HIF yield time.
However, this logic is not expected to kick-in in perf builds. The issue
is reported for a defconfig build where lots debug options are enabled
in the kernel which can slow the processing down.

In the present scenario, in case of Multicast Enhancement when
the multicast packet is received the packet is converted to
unicast packet and send to list of clients in the hyfi table.
During conversion descriptors get allocated from ME pool
for each client and the Tx MSDU descriptor is send to HW
for transmit. On TX completion descriptors are freed and
added back to ME pool.
But if the HW enqueue is failed then the current TX descriptor
is freed and added back to ME pool. But the remaining descriptor
are neither retried nor freed thus resulting in Host Asserted
Crash.
So, adding a fix that if the HW enqueue is failed for ME packet,
free that descriptor and retry HW enqueuing for the remaining
descriptors.

Currently for REO reinject path, first fragment is in the
linear part of the skb buffer while other fragments are
appended to skb buffer as non-linear paged data. The other
point is that for REO reinject buffer, l3_header_padding is
not there, meaning ethernet header is right after struct
rx_pkt_tlvs.
Above implementation will have issues when WLAN IPA path is
enabled.
Firstly, IPA assumes data buffers are linear. Thus need to
linearize skb buffer before reinjecting into REO.
Secondly, when WLAN does IPA pipe connection, RX pkt offset
is hard-coded to RX_PKT_TLVS_LEN + L3_HEADER_PADDING. Thus
need to pad L3_HEADER_PADDING before ethernet header and
after struct rx_pkt_tlvs.

rem_stats keeps counter of remaining stats to be processed.
At present this counter is of type uint8_t and hence can
accumulate till 256 counter but num_stats is of type uint32_t.
Hence if remainting stats to be precessed is 256 then rem_stats
value will be 0 as it will only consider LSB 8 BITS and it will
result in stats mismatch and hence memory leak.
Increasing size to uint64_t to accumulate more counter size.

Rx defrag waitlist was not getting cleared during dp_peer_rx_cleanup in
the case of STA mode even though the tid was getting deleted. This
created a scenario where the next time dp_rx_defrag_waitlist_remove was
called, it was trying to access now invalid memory. If a vdev was
disconnected in the middle of receiving traffic, then the tid would be
deleted but the rx frag waitlist would not. Upon reconnecting, the
reception of the next frag would cause a crash due to the now invalid
memory in the waitlist.

Currently after runtime resume all SW2TCL data and reo cmd
srng rings hp and tp value are flushed. In case of IPA
offload case SW2TCL3 righ hp value will be updated by IPA
and not by host. In case of runtime pm enable host is
setting the value to zero as part of runtime resume which
results in incorrect hp value of SW2TCL3. As part of this
change set flush event for rings which are accessed by host
during link down state and after runtime resume flush the
rings for which flush event is set.

In cases where one of the interfaces is a P2P-GO and
IPA has been enabled, the P2P connection establishment
fails.
When IPA is enabled, the REO destination is changed to REO4
which can be reaped only by IPA module. But in case of P2P-GO
interface in operation, this change in configuration causes
all the RX packets to be stalled due to incorrect REO configuration.
Hence, to avoid this case, do not change the REO dest config
when the interface subtype is P2P.
